Transaction 64aa29248efd179ba6ad4ab33a9bbf6a17dfa7d31349776ee57d3233f6024fbd
1 Input
1 Output
-
64aa29248efd179ba6ad4ab33a9bbf6a17dfa7d31349776ee57d3233f6024fbd:0
- value
- 10679935
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bf93e7cb727adb72467733ae2277c933ebb945bf OP_EQUAL
- address
- 3K9zAqL2pqGzBTCZiWeAhBTnGiMfMyYQBw